Próchnówko was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Prochnow, Neu.
The place is now called Próchnówko and belongs to Poland.
| Historical place name | Country | Administration | Time |
|---|---|---|---|
| Neu-Prochnow | German Empire | Deutsch Krone | before the Versailles Treaty |
| Neu Prochnow | German Empire | Deutsch Krone | after the Versailles Treaty |
| Prochnow, Neu | German Empire | Deutsch Krone | 1939 |
| Próchnówko | Under Polish administration | Wałcz | 1945 |
| Próchnówko | Poland | Piła | 1992 |
